What is the resolution of a Blu-ray Disc?

Normal Blu-ray discs look great, but the maximum resolution is 1920 X 1080. A 4K Ultra HD Blu-ray disc has a resolution of 3840 X 2160. That's 4 times the amount of pixels. Many describe an Ultra HD image as feeling like looking through a window, rather than watching TV.

Are Blu Rays 1080p or 720P?

HD DVDs contain 720p content and sometimes 1080p, while all Blu-ray discs contain 1080p content. Regular DVD quality can vary considerably, with some displaying content at a resolution lower than 720p, such as 480p.

Is Blu-ray 2K or 4K?

Ultra HD Blu-ray supports 4K UHD (3840 × 2160 pixel resolution) video at frame rates up to 60 progressive frames per second, encoded using High-Efficiency Video Coding.

Is Blu-ray 1080i or 1080p?

Blu-ray home video discs have a standard resolution of 1080p and if you've got a fast Internet connection, streaming services like Netflix, Hulu and more will offer content in this quality, too. 1080i offers the same 1080 horizontal lines of resolution, but they're interlaced instead of progressive.

Is 4K really that much better than Blu-ray?

4K Ultra HD Blu-ray discs have a maximum video bitrate of 128 Mbps, compared to 'just' 40 Mbps on standard Blu-ray. That's more than three times the data rate, and it makes a difference with high dynamic range (HDR) 4K Ultra HD content.

Is Blu-ray better quality than Netflix?

Blu-ray has much better audio quality.

Even when you are getting excellent video quality through a streaming service, you're not getting the uncompressed multichannel audio that you could get through Blu-ray. A large number of new, big-ticket Blu-ray movies offer either a Dolby TrueHD or DTS-HD Master Audio soundtrack.

Is there quality better than 4K?

8K is a higher resolution than 4K—and that's it. 1080p screens have a resolution of 1,920 by 1,080 pixels. 4K screens double those numbers to 3,840 by 2,160 and quadruple the number of pixels. 8K doubles the numbers again, to a resolution of 7,680 by 4,320.

What happens if you put a Blu-ray in a DVD player?

If inserted into a DVD player, a Blu-ray video will just be choppy or the disc might not even be recognised. On the other hand, Blu-ray players are usually built with both red and blue lasers, enabling them to play Blu-ray discs, DVDs and CDs.

Do Blu Rays last longer than DVDs?

Blu-ray discs are intended to last longer than DVDs (typically more than 20 years compared with about 10 years for DVDs).
